Beyond the Red Carpet: The Economics of Celebrity Partnerships
For decades, celebrity couples were primarily tabloid fodder. Now, theyâre increasingly recognized as potent marketing assets. The Taylor-Johnsonsâ presence at the Saint Laurent Fashion Show, for example, isnât merely attendance; itâs a brand alignment. Aaronâs rising star, fueled by roles in 28 Years Later and the highly anticipated horror film Werwulf, combined with Samâs established directorial prowess (Fifty Shades of Grey, Nowhere Boy), creates a compelling narrative. This narrative extends beyond individual projects, offering brands access to a dual audience and a sophisticated aesthetic. The financial implications are significant; a single Instagram post from a power couple can command tens of thousands of dollars, and long-term brand ambassadorships are becoming increasingly common.

Horror as a Launchpad: Why Genre is Trending for A-List Talent
The resurgence of horror as a critical and commercial force is particularly advantageous for actors like Taylor-Johnson. Genre films often offer complex characters, challenging narratives, and opportunities for physical and emotional transformation. This allows actors to demonstrate their versatility and attract a dedicated fanbase. Furthermore, the relatively lower budgets of many horror projects can provide greater creative freedom and a more collaborative environment. This trend is mirrored by other A-list actors embracing the genre, signaling a shift away from solely pursuing blockbuster franchises.
Fashion Week as a Strategic Platform: Visibility and Influence in the Digital Age
The Taylor-Johnsonsâ appearance at Paris Fashion Week wasnât accidental. Fashion events provide a highly visible platform for celebrities to connect with designers, influencers, and a global audience. Their coordinated style â Aaron in a classic black ensemble, Sam in a statement leather jacket and leopard print â reinforces their image as fashion-conscious and trendsetting. This visibility translates into increased social media engagement and brand recognition. The rise of social media has democratized fashion, allowing celebrities to bypass traditional media gatekeepers and directly engage with their fans.
